执妄 2022-10-20 16:19 采纳率: 0%
浏览 87
已结题

vscode+x11图形化界面报错

问题遇到的现象和发生背景

使用vscode+x11插件图形化界面,按照https://blog.csdn.net/Stone_hello/article/details/120041495?spm=1001.2101.3001.6650.2&utm_medium=distribute.pc_relevant.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-2-120041495-blog-121672295.pc_relevant_3mothn_strategy_and_data_recovery&depth_1-utm_source=distribute.pc_relevant.none-task-blog-2%7Edefault%7ECTRLIST%7ERate-2-120041495-blog-121672295.pc_relevant_3mothn_strategy_and_data_recovery&utm_relevant_index=5配置后,报错:
MoTTY X11 proxy: Unsupported authorisation protocol
Error: Can't open display: localhost:10.0

用代码块功能插入代码,请勿粘贴截图

命令行执行xclock测试:

xclock
运行结果及报错内容

img

我的解答思路和尝试过的方法

1.在服务器端安装remote x11,未解决问题。
2.用xauth添加localhost/unix:10.0,无效

我想要达到的结果

用vscode+x11图形化界面

  • 写回答

2条回答 默认 最新

  • Jackyin0720 2022-10-20 16:54
    关注

    Eorror Cat not open display : localhost:10.0【错误类别,未打开显示:localhost:10.0】

    思路:文件/home/[username]/.bash_profile下设置的用户级环境变量不正确。
    1.以普通用户身份登录。
    2.注释掉文件/home/[username]/.bash_profile下所有用户特定的env变量。
    3.启动VNC控制台。
    4.执行xclock命令&check(注意:这不是唯一的原因&解决方案,而是可能的原因之一。)

    评论

报告相同问题?

问题事件

  • 系统已结题 10月28日
  • 创建了问题 10月20日